    kikiakikia Member Posts: 3
    $21,860 is the total cost of the lease for 39 months including taxes, tags, first month. the money factor is .00250, 12k/year mile lease, base model, 51% residual. putting down $3800 resulted in a payment of $487. Putting down $1300 resulted in a payment of $545. the msrp was $34,8, so 6% tax on that as a md resident, all included in the $21,8k. as you know, putting down less results in a higher payment, and a bit more interest, increasing the total cost of the lease. to get the best price, i negotiate the total cost of the lease by bidding it out to dealers via internet, then work the down and monthly payment, otherwise the salesman seeks to confuse. i opted for holding on to my cash by going with a higher monthly payment. in mentioning the dealership, i was just trying to share my 6 weeks of research of the dc market.
